快递公司管理信息系统系统分析与设计报告组长:王文亭(09252020)组员:王金婷(09253041)张国利(09251054)朱思昱(09252031)指导老师:钱大琳目录系统分析.................................................................................-2-一.引言和背景介绍......................................................................................................................-2-二.总体目标和可行性分析..........................................................................................................-3-三.组织情况简述..........................................................................................................................-4-四.运行流程分析..........................................................................................................................-5-系统设计.................................................................................-9-一.系统总体结构图......................................................................................................................-9-二.系统配置................................................................................................................................-10-三.数据库结构设计....................................................................................................................-12-四.人机界面、输入输出及编码校对设计................................................................................-15-五.层次模块结构图....................................................................................................................-18-六.详细设计方案说明书............................................................................................................-19-系统分析一.引言和背景介绍90年代以来,快递公司由一种新兴产业逐渐走入千家万户,在加快社会发展脚步的同时,为人们的生活提供了很大便利,也为自己创造了极大的利益和社会价值。在日常生活中,我们和快递公司的接触也很多,并且我们组有组员的家人在一家小型快递公司内工作,所以我们对其业务流程、工作制度由一定的了解。基于以上原因,我们选择快递公司作为研究对象,为其分析设计一个适合的管理信息系统。二.总体目标和可行性分析⒈总体目标。系统的目的在于减少由于手工操作所造成的人力物力财力的浪费,提高信息处理的精度和准确度,改进管理服务的质量和效率,使企业省时高效地创造更大的利益和社会价值为企业在现代化竞争中提供硬件的优势。⒉可行性分析,主要从经济、技术和社会三个方面进行分析。⑴经济可行性分析。本系统的开发需求较低,有较为成熟的软硬件环境作为基础,目标系统开发与操作都不是十分复杂,大大节省了投资成本。开发完成运行后,可以代替人工进行许多繁杂的劳动,大大提高了员工的工作效率,为使用者带来便利,也为系统的进一步推广创造了条件,利用更短的时间,更少的人力物力财力创造更大的利益,而且投入成本较低,所以,从经济角度考虑,该系统开发可行。⑵技术可行性分析。本系统将针对快递公司的业务过程展开设计,开发本系统需要对数据库进行灵活和快捷的操作,因此选择熟悉的SQL语言来支持本系统的开发需求。本系统具有订单接受、处理、派送和查询等几个主要的功能模块。在此之前,我们做过音乐收藏、简单的选课和简易停车场的数据库开发实验,对其中一些步骤有一定的了解。⑶社会可行性分析。企业使用现代化的办公平台将打破原先的手工操作,为企业创造更大的经济利益同时,推动社会进步的脚步,产生更大的社会利润,企业的每一次发展、进步和革新都推动着社会和人类生活的前行,因此,该系统的开发具有社会可行性。三.组织情况简述⒈组织结构图。⒉组织情况介绍。⑴人事部。该部门主要分为人事管理和培训中心两个部分。人事管理部分主要负责新员工的招聘,已雇用员工的考勤、工作情况记录,及员工的奖惩、提升、解雇、调用情况等。培训中心主要负责培训员工相关专业知识、工作方法、制度,其中包括新员工的上岗前培训和老员工的继续深造提高。⑵财务部。该部门主要负责业务结算和工资结算两个方面工作。其中,业务结算主要负责每次交易前订单的资金审核,交易结束后的利润结算工作,并掌握公司财务流向和资金动态。工资结算是针对公司内部员工的,包括每月员工工资的结算发放,和年末员工奖金分红发放和记录。⑶业务部。该部门有本地业务、外埠业务和VIP业务三个部分。其中,VIP业务负责单笔金额超过三万元的大数额业务,和需要特殊保险的业务。本地业务负责本市的业务,主要是信件、包裹等小件物品的投放。外埠业务负责国内但在本市外的业务,按照路程远近和物品重量不同收费。⑷运输部。该部门包括铁路组、道路组、空运组三个小组。其中,铁路组利用铁路运输,负责远途但时间要求不紧急,运费不高的订单,是快递的主要运输方式。道路组利用道路运输,负责近程的急件和一般邮件。空运组利用航空运输,负责远距离、时间要求紧急的邮件,邮寄费用较高。⑸客服部。该部门由话务中心、查询中心和理赔中心三个部门组成。话务中心的工作是前台和电话接待,是客户和公司联系的桥梁和纽带,通过这个小组公司接受客户的订单。查询中心的工作是接受客户的查询,给客户提供正确的信息,如:邮件的发出日期,大概的达到日期等。理赔中心的工作是接受客户的投诉,为在投递过程中邮件受损或丢失的客户提供赔偿和道歉。⑹技术部。该部门包括网络组和维修组两部分。其中,网络组负责公司相关网页的制作、更新和维护工作,通过及时更新提取相关信息,与客户保持紧密的联系。维修组负责公司相关工作必需品的维修工作,如:运输车辆、办公用品等。⑺广告部。该部门没有下设机构。单独负责公司的宣传工作,通过在电视、报纸、杂志、网络等媒体上播放广告,吸引更多的客户,赢得更大量的客源。四.运行流程分析⒈目前多数公司的u-c图。客户服务经营目标计划成本财务职工职工薪水查询结果订单现状订单信息发件人信息订单收件人信息收件人签单单件费用订单号经营计划经营计划UUCC财务计划CUU财会成本会计C职工会计UUC业务过程订单查询CU把枪扫描CU上传信息CUUU派件U收货UCUUU货物分类U发货UC⒉基于u-c图的分析。通过对此u-c图的分析,我们发现了如下问题。首先,公司虽然有明确的部门划分,但是部门之间并没有明确的责任制度。例如,一个数据应只由一个功能过程产生,而每一个数据应至少有一个用途,但在本图中,计划由经营计划和财务计划两部分决定产生。其次,各部门之间的工作任务有重复,造成人力物力财力不必要的浪费,如果可以明确各部门准确的任务,可以节省资源,产生更大的效益。最后,有部分的工作没有被任一部门完全包括,而只是在某几个部门的工作中有所涉及,但没有充分做好。在这些分析的基础上,我们绘制了如图的业务流程图和数据流程图。⒊业务流程图。由图所示的业务流程图,公司的业务过程主要为,首先,客户根据发货请求单填写发货单,产生的发货单作为话务员的依据通知业务,然后发货表被存档并进入业务部进行分类处理,处理得到的分类发货表作为运输部分类投送货物并汇总数据的依据,接着业务部检核收货表和发货表,无误后存档,业务清单进入财务部进行结算,得到的收益情况存档,以备以后查阅需要。⒋数据流程图。下面为针对订单处理过程的展开图。流程图描述了应用订单记录,订单处理过程将发货人和收货人联系在了一起,而针对订单处理过程的展开图描述了订单由发货人发出到货物送达收货人手中的过程。⒌管理制度、运行体制分析。一个成功的管理信息系统需要相应的管理制度、运行体制作为保障。从本系统的角度分析,本系统需要一个明智的领导人,明确每个部门的任务的责任,把责任落实到人,避免多个人重复做一件事,而有的事没有人负责的情况发生。在使用计算机网络在管理中时,会加快企业运转的速度,提高企业工作的效率。同时,本系统需要一个纪律严明的运行体制,使相关任务及时、准确、高效地完成。系统设计一.系统总体结构图⒈总体结构设计。本系统应该具有财务管理、人事管理、原书管理、文档管理、广告宣传、客户服务等六大功能,在公司中每个功能对应着一个功能执行部门,负责一定的工作任务。⒉子系统结构图。企业MIS系统本企业MIS系统按照各部分功能不同分为六个子系统,分别为财务管理子系统、人事管理子系统、运输管理子系统、文档管理子系统、广告宣传子系统和客户服务子系统。二.系统配置设备配置服务器计算机(预装WindowsServer2003),路由器、集线器、同轴电缆,PC若干、终端POS机若干,打印机网络拓扑结构财务管理子系统人事管理子系统运输管理子系统文档管理子系统广告宣传子系统客户服务子系统星型结构,中心计算机连入Internet,其余计算机连成局域网,统一接入Internet。POS设置:业务部、运输部设置POS机若干,预装自行开发的订单录入系统。并且连有终端打印机。财务部POS机预装财务管理软件。PC设置:广告部、业务部、运输部、人事部等各大部门均配有标配PC,并可自由接入互联网。附:“订单管理系统”运行环境说明操作系统:WindowsXP/Vista/7数据管理系统:SQLServer2003开发软件:PowerBuilder9.0三.数据库结构设计⒈数据字典。在上述数据流程图中,有四个实体,分别为发货人,即货物的发送者;收货人,即货物的接收端;出库货物,即从公司送出的货物;入库货物,即从机场、铁路等地接受到的准备派送的货物。数据字典如下。数据元素名说明类别/长度数据元素名说明类别长度发货人姓名Char/6收货人联系电话Char/10发货人地址Char/20货物重量Int/4发货人联系电话Char/10货物价格Int/4物品种类文件、包裹等Char/10订单号为主键Char/10取货时间商议得Data/10发货地Char/10收货人姓名Char/6目的地Char/10发货人ID为主键Char/16发货时间Data/10收货人ID为主键Char/16发货重量Int/4收货人地址Char/20接收重量Int/4顾客签名Char/10接货数量外包裹数量Int/4⒉表与表之间的联系。⑴发货情况表。数据元素名说明类别/长度发货人ID为主键Char/10发货人姓名Char/10发货人地